Quick answer
The halfway point between Miami, FL and Orlando, FL is at approximately 27.1500°, -80.7855°, near Port St. Lucie or Vero Beach. The two cities are about 205 miles apart, so each person drives roughly 103 miles to meet in the middle.

Why a real midpoint beats "let's just pick somewhere"
The street address halfway between Miami and Orlando isn't always the most balanced spot — traffic, freeway access, and one-way streets warp travel time. A real midpoint calculator looks at coordinates, not addresses, and points you to the spot where both people drive about the same amount.
